Frequently Asked Questions

What are the vaccination requirements for my dog to attend daycare in Glenwood?

Most reputable daycares in Glenwood require proof of up-to-date vaccinations from a licensed veterinarian. This typically includes Rabies, DHPP (Distemper, Hepatitis, Parainfluenza, and Parvovirus),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some facilities may also require a negative fecal test. Always check with the specific daycare, as requirements can vary slightly.

What should I bring for my pet's first day of daycare?

For your pet's first day, you should bring their vaccination records, a completed registration form, and their leash. It's also a good idea to bring their regular food if they will be there during a mealtime. While most daycares provide bowls, toys, and beds, you can often bring a comfort item from home. Avoid bringing rawhides or other high-value treats that could cause resource guarding.

How do you handle dogs that aren't social or get overwhelmed?

Professional daycares in Glenwood understand that not all dogs are social butterflies. They should conduct a temperament test before the first full day. For dogs that are shy, older, or prefer human company, many offer separate areas for quiet time, solo play, or small group sessions with compatible dogs. Be sure to ask about their specific protocols for non-social dogs during your tour.

Are there any local considerations for the Ouachita National Forest area that impact daycare?

Yes, given Glenwood's proximity to the Ouachita National Forest, it's important to ask the daycare about their tick and flea prevention policy. Many require a vet-recommended preventative treatment due to the high tick population in the area. Additionally, some daycares may offer 'adventure' or hiking-style playgroups that mimic the local terrain, which is great for high-energy breeds common in our active community.

The best camps offer structured playgroups, safe outdoor spaces, and, crucially, plenty of rest. Don't just ask about size; ask about philosophy. How do they match playmates? What's their protocol for a shy dog versus a social butterfly? A reputable camp will require a meet-and-greet or temperament assessment, which is a sign they prioritize safety and compatibility for all their furry campers.

Here’s some actionable advice for your search. First, visit in person. A clean facility with secure, double-gated entries and shaded outdoor areas is a must in our Arkansas heat. Observe the staff—are they engaged and interacting positively with the dogs? Second, ask about the daily schedule. The ideal mix includes active play, training-inspired games (like simple recall or puzzle toys), and mandatory quiet time. This prevents overstimulation and ensures your pup comes home happily tired, not wired.

For our local Glenwood pack, consider how a camp incorporates our environment. Do they have cooling pools or misters for summer? Is there a secure, natural surface for digging and exploring? Some camps may even offer supervised splash time, perfect for the water-loving breeds who dream of the Caddo. Remember to inquire about their emergency protocols and vet affiliation, ensuring you have peace of mind while you're exploring downtown Glenwood or tackling your to-do list.
